Our client, a leading manufacturer based in Camberley, is looking for a Maintenance Team Leader!
You will be responsible for making sure all maintenance work is planned and completed safely and on time. You will also support your team, help solve problems, and work with other departments to keep the site running smoothly.
Maintenance Team Leader
- Salary: £38,500 - £46,00
- Hours: Monday – Thursday 07.30-16.00, and 07.30-13.30 on a Friday.
- Type: Permanent
- Location: Camberley
Job Description
- Plan and prioritise preventative, reactive, and improvement maintenance activities across the site.
- Own the PPM programme, ensuring timely and effective completion.
- Lead and develop a team of three Maintenance Technicians, setting clear objectives and priorities.
- Manage performance, attendance, development, and training.
- Build effective relationships with Production, Engineering, Facilities, and Senior Management.
- Drive initiatives to reduce downtime, improve efficiency, and enhance maintenance processes.

Essential Experience/Skills/Qualifications
- Maintenance and engineering experience in a manufacturing or industrial environment is essential.
- Previous supervisory, Team Leader, or people management experience.
- Relevant engineering qualifications or certifications are desirable.
- Experience with maintenance KPIs and ERP/maintenance management systems is desirable.
